Transaction 08d1539fbb49032ef4dfdaf7f61476cc3e5fa80131cd73c35e02c975df7afd4b

1 Input
1 Outputs
  • 08d1539fbb49032ef4dfdaf7f61476cc3e5fa80131cd73c35e02c975df7afd4b:0
  • value  3418422
    address  16RuyUBLrNikC2DJcDRsHaXDFtD85Tr7fX